Echeveria 'Rain Drops', also known as Raindrops Echeveria, is a highly sought-after succulent that belongs to the Crassulaceae family. This hybrid, created by Dick Wright, is the smallest of all the bumpy-leaf Echeverias, The plant forms a rosette of round, pale green leaves with reddish margins and green and sometimes blue bumps on the surface, resembling droplets of water. The rosette grows up to 15 cm in diameter and may occasionally have a few offsets.

One of the most interesting features of Echeveria 'Rain Drops' is the blue-green bumps that develop on the leaves as the plant matures. Not all young specimens have these bumps, but they will develop with time. especially under limited water conditions. Remarkably, the formation of these bumps is an innate survival mechanism encoded within the plant's DNA, allowing for water storage during periods of drought. So allowing the plant to stay dry for a period of time between waterings is essential to producing the most beautiful plants

Typically 'Rain Drops' is green during the growing season, putting on size with the bumps continuing to get larger and leaves thickening in size given the favourable conditions. It will turn red with stress over summer but it is at its best in winter when it turns the deepest shades of purple and red. It can also turn orange to bright yellow mainly along the leaf edges adding a lovely contrast. The plant produces bell-shaped flowers that are pinkish outside and yellow inside. These flowers appear on branched inflorescences that rise well above the rosette.

Echeveria 'Rain Drops' is not a difficult plant to grow, as long as a few basic rules are followed. It is important to avoid letting water sit in the rosette, as this can cause rot or fungal diseases that will kill the plant. Dead leaves should be removed from the bottom of the plant as it grows, as they provide a haven for pests. Echeverias are susceptible to mealy bugs, so regular checks for pests are necessary. Careful watering habits and plenty of light will help ensure success.

These Echeveria 'Rain Drops' plants for sale are the original Dick Wright hybrids. There are similar plants that may be called Echeveria 'Rain Drops', but two fairly different forms have been given new names: Echeveria 'New Heights' and Echeveria 'Heart's Delight'.
